> I believe there's a license discrepancy, but QtAda's licensing appears
> to be rather unclear.
QtAda's licensing is pretty clear: QtAda GPL Edition available under
GPL license, QtAda Professional edition covered by GNAT Modified GPL.

Someone can ask why we don't use LGPL as Nokia do? The answer is very
simple - Nokia license Qt Open Source Edition under GPL/LGPL with
minor exception, to protect youself from free use Qt in commercial
closed source projects (You must provide all your source code on
Nokia's request).
